Understanding Droopy Eyelids

Droopy eyelids occur when the muscles that hold up the eyelid weaken or stretch. This can happen due to various reasons such as age-related changes, genetics or certain medical conditions. The resulting sagging can affect your vision and make you appear tired or older than you truly are.

Common Symptoms of Droopy Eyelids

  1. Visual Impairment
    If you notice that your eyelids hang low enough to obscure your peripheral vision, it's a clear sign that you should seek professional advice. This kind of obstructed vision can interfere with daily activities such as reading or driving.

  2. Persistent Eye Strain
    If you find yourself constantly squinting or raising your eyebrows to lift your lids, it’s your body’s way of compensating for the droopiness. This can lead to severe eye strain and discomfort.

  3. Facial Fatigue
    Many people with droopy eyelids experience a tired appearance, even when they're well-rested. If your eyelids are causing you to look fatigued or older, it's another prompt to consult a specialist.

  4. Difficulty with Eyewear
    If your droopy eyelids are making it hard to wear glasses comfortably or are interfering with contact lenses, you’ll benefit from seeking treatment. A specialist can evaluate your situation and recommend the best course of action.

  5. Frequent Headaches
    The constant muscle strain from compensating for droopy eyelids can lead to tension headaches. If headaches frequently disrupt your daily life, it’s time to consult with an expert.

When to Seek a Specialist

While droopy eyelids might not always require immediate intervention, there are specific situations in which you should seek professional assistance without delay:

1. Sudden Changes
If you notice a sudden change in your eyelid position, it may be the result of an underlying medical issue. Immediate evaluation by a specialist can help rule out any serious conditions.

2. Impact on Daily Life
When droopy eyelids start affecting your social interactions, job performance, or overall quality of life, professional help can make a significant difference.

3. Persistent Symptoms
If your symptoms, such as eye strain, discomfort, or appearance, are not improving, it’s crucial to seek expert advice. Solutions like droopy eyelid surgery in London may offer the relief and improvement you need.

How Droopy Eyelid Surgery Works

Droopy eyelid surgery, also known as blepharoplasty, is a cosmetic procedure that aims to remove excess skin, fat, and muscle from the eyelids. At Optimal Vision, we offer advanced techniques to ensure minimal downtime and optimal results.

Pre-Operative Considerations
Before surgery, our specialists will discuss the risks and benefits thoroughly, ensuring you're well informed. We will guide you on how to prepare for the procedure, including any medications to avoid and what to expect during recovery.

The Surgical Process
The procedure is typically performed under local anaesthesia and lasts about one to two hours, depending on the complexity. Our expert surgeons will make small incisions that are strategically placed to minimise visible scarring.
